## Changed Defaults

Hey, welcome aboard! As of 4.2, Shiftstone now runs schema migrations in expand-contract mode by default, so zero-downtime is the norm rather than a flag you have to remember. Old-style locking migrations will be rejected by the planner. If a deploy stalls, check the migration queue first. The new defaults ship as the following configuration values.

deployment values, fadup-yajef:
holath:
  pin: 9138
  metrics_host: metrics.holath.zemvarlabs.internal
  tenant: silir
  seal: seal_bbfb687b

Ticket: Config drift in user-module split. While carving the user module out of the Harkwell monolith, the new Useriq service picked up stale settings copied from an old branch. Session TTLs and hash rounds now differ between environments, causing intermittent login failures. Treat the monolith's staging config as the source of truth until the cutover completes. New team members: do not hand-edit deployed configs. The canonical values follow.

config for tagaf-bawif:
[norok]
host = norok.ordinworks.local
user = norok_svc
database = norok_prod

Hi team,

Before I hand off the 3.2 release, please note the humidity sensor drift reported on Verdana controllers in the Elmbrook trial site. Drift exceeds 4% after roughly ten days of continuous operation; firmware 3.2.1 adds an automatic recalibration cycle every 72 hours. Support should advise growers to install 3.2.1 and trigger a manual recalibration once. The hotfix bundle must be verified before distribution, so I'm including the signing key used for the 3.2.1 packages below.

release key, fahof-yagap: bky3_m5d